On 7/28/2012 12:36 PM, Robert Klemme wrote:
> On 27.07.2012 23:11, David Lamb wrote:
>
>> I taught introductory programming for several years in several
>> languages. You don't need to get as complex as backtracking. The natural
>> places to teach recursion to introductory students are with binary tree
>> search and quicksort, both of which can be taught in the first or second
>> 1-semester course.
>
> Right. Although I'd consider Quicksort too complex as an introduction
> to recursion as the algorithms workings are not so easy to grasp and
> would distract from the concept of recursion. Tree search seems to be
> the most appropriate to me. Still, introducing recursion as a concept
> in programming does not belong into class reference documentation. This
> is something for a tutorial or other introductory material.
Tree *traversal* is a good recursion example, but I can't
think of a good a priori reason to *search* recursively in an ordinary ordered
tree. Maybe in a different sort of tree where you sometimes pursue multiple
branches instead of choosing just one ... But that seems more complicated than
Quicksort.
